Geisha: Unfortunately there’s none of that “me love you long time” concubine action happening at Geisha, but that’s about it for disappointments. Whether you’re on a romantic date or having dinner with friends, Geisha’s low-to-the-ground lounges and narrow bar make for an intimate experience (just not that intimate). Sit in the back for more privacy, or lay down roots in the front to mingle with the always “fabulous, dahling” cocktail hour crowd. Bright orange discs hanging above the bar brighten the space’s otherwise sedate look, but thanks to the layout and warm lighting, Geisha doesn’t feel cold. Order one of Geisha’s signature drinks, like the Strawberry Banana Martini or the Geisha Blossom, and you might be tempted to let the chopsticks out of your hair. If you can spare the change, don’t leave without sampling something from Geisha’s distinctive Japanese/French East-meets-West menu. |
